Norwood, OH Houses for Rent

Nestled within Cincinnati, Norwood combines historical character with convenient city living. This established community features tree-lined streets and classic architecture that reflects its heritage as one of Cincinnati's earliest suburbs. Apartment seekers will appreciate Norwood's location just minutes from downtown Cincinnati, with direct access via Interstate 71 and the Norwood Lateral Expressway. The historic Norwood Mound—a prehistoric earthwork built by the Adena culture—serves as a distinctive local landmark and reminder of the area's rich history.

The community includes nine public parks, including Waterworks Park and Victory Park, providing green spaces throughout the neighborhood. Shopping destinations include Rookwood Commons and Rookwood Pavilion, while Surrey Square offers everyday conveniences. The proximity to Xavier University adds to the area's energy, while Cincinnati's downtown attractions remain easily accessible via public transportation or car. Norwood's central location and established neighborhoods make it a practical choice for renters seeking a convenient home base in Greater Cincinnati.
